NAME

findeps - A simple command-line tool that makes ready to run Perl script on any environment

SYNOPSIS

 $ findeps your_product.pl | cpanm
 $ findeps Plack.psgi | cpanm
 $ findeps index.cgi | cpanm
 $ findeps t/00_compile.t | cpanm
 
 #On directory of the modules you made
 $ findeps Your::Module | cpanm

Now you're ready to run the product you've made with many modules without installing them every single time

DESCRIPTION

findeps is a command line tool that resolves dependencies from too many Perl modules

scandeps.pl requires you to have CPANPLUS that was deprecated in v5.17.9 and removed from v5.19.0 on CORE

So I did reinvent what requires just only cpanm.

-u --upgradeAll OPTION
 $ findeps -u index.cgi | cpanm

tries to upgrade modules you've already installed to the newest

-L --myLib OPTION
 $ findeps -L=modules Plack.psgi | cpanm

If you have a local directory named 'modules' not to be 'lib', you can choose it and the modules in there are ignored because you've already holden them.

DANGEROUS OPTION

  $ findeps --makeCpanfile Some::Module >| cpanfile

It may be useful when you build a new module with Minilla but NOT recommended yet
